Procurement Manager - Indirects
Burton-on-Trent
Our client a Major Healthcare Services Organisation have a new role for a Procurement Manager covering Indirects categories, which will include: IT, FM and Fleet.
Reporting to the Procurement Director, you will assist in the development of the sourcing strategy and development of the function. This is a rapidly changing procurement function and therefore this is a great opportunity to not only develop your skills further but also to influence the procurement function direction.
Your key duties as an experienced Buyer will include:
Develop and deliver the strategic procurement of Indirect goods and services across a range of different categories, managing the delivery of cost and quality ensuring exceptional value for the
Ensure suppliers and solutions are commercially viable, liaising closely with suppliers to ensure added value and cost efficiency
Be the Indirect expert within the business delivering a first-class service for all internal stakeholders.
Drive good practice throughout the function including control, innovation and digitisation.
Provide valuable and efficient procurement management that delivers year on year cost reduction, value creation, allowing opportunity for growth.
Liaise and influence internal stakeholders gaining their trust and managing budgets accordingly
Person specification:
Proven experience in strategic sourcing
Experience of indirect procurement combined with motivation to progress and develop
Strong negotiation skills and a track record in managing supplier relationships
Proven experience in delivering and value creation within a complex environment is critical to your success in this role.
Previous experience in a healthcare or pharmaceutical environment is beneficial but not essential
